Money manager Man's shares hit by assets fall

One of the world’s biggest money managers slumped in value today after it revealed investors dumped huge amounts of funds amid recent market volatility.

Man Group, a hedge fund specialist, said total funds under management fell to $65bn at the end of September, 8% lower than three months earlier. Its shares dived 20% in the FTSE 100 Index, wiping around €1bn from its value.
